Almere City overcomes Sparta Rotterdam 2-1. HIGHLIGHTS

ROTTERDAM. Almere City conquered Sparta Rotterdam to win 2-1. It was Almere City to strike first with a goal of Thomas Robinet at the 12′. Then Kornelius Hansen  scored again for Almere City in the 76′ minute. Eventually, Joshua Kitolano reduced the distance for Sparta Rotterdam (84′). Eventually, that was it, and the result remained 2-1. Sparta Rotterdam was truly superior in terms of ball possession (62%).​

The match was played at the Sparta-Stadion Het Kasteel stadium in Rotterdam on Sunday and it started at 4:45 pm local time. In front of 10,132 spectators.​ The referee was Allard Lindhout with the help of Charl Schaap and Maarten Ketting. The 4th official was Boyd van Kommer. The weather was moderate rain. The temperature was cold at 10.92 degrees Celsius or 51.66 Fahrenheit. The humidity was 82%.​
